Transaction 5344587bb1d7dad72abcc69ea67b48ccf43d0f28dd895f4c109d94515400796c

2 Input
2 Outputs
  • 5344587bb1d7dad72abcc69ea67b48ccf43d0f28dd895f4c109d94515400796c:0
  • value  73269478
    address  3CyKDdnAvqkLsnm5mKsKYwqMGwNnpcPtfe
  • 5344587bb1d7dad72abcc69ea67b48ccf43d0f28dd895f4c109d94515400796c:1
  • value  294808406
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s